[Identification of intestine direct targets of Shouhui Tongbian Capsules using "target fishing" strategy]

Abstract

"Target fishing" strategy was used to investigate the direct targets and mechanism of Shouhui Tongbian Capsules on relaxing bowel. Magnetic beads cross-linked with the chemical constituents from Shouhui Tongbian Capsules were prepared. The potential target proteins were captured from the total protein lysates of rat intestine using the beads. The captured proteins were further identified by LC-MS/MS, and the associated pathways were analyzed by Cytoscape. RESULTS:: showed that 138 potential target proteins were identified, which were involved in eight signaling pathways, including tricarboxylic acid cycle, pyrimidine metabolism, sulfur metabolism, fatty acid degradation, alanine/aspartate/glutamate metabolism, arginine/proline metabolism, valine/leucine/isoleucine degradation, and β-alanine metabolism. Taken together, Shouhui Tongbian Capsules may exert relaxing bowel effect by acting on multiple signaling pathways to promote intestinal gurgling, inhibit inflammation, as well as improve intestinal barrier function, intestinal water secretion, and intestinal flora.
